Abstract :
In this paper we demonstrate the first, simultaneous, independently controllable wavelength conversion of two channels in a single semiconductor optical amplifier (SOA) gain medium. Two independent four wave mixing (FWM) processes are combined in the same amplifier by utilizing different portions of the gain spectrum. Each pump/probe interaction generates gratings within the SOA using different carrier populations. This architecture behaves in many respects like an acousto-optical filter (AOTF) switch with composite acoustic gratings
